Amazon carries Warhammer through some of its "Partners" and has done so for quite some time. Many of those partners offers discounts, free shipping on some items, etc. Prices and shipping can vary widely and change frequently on some items. Amazon tried carrying Warhammer years ago directly, but that ended, if I recall around the time GW cracked down on shopping carts with loads of online seller rules in 2003. Medium of Death wrote:I managed to get some cheap Chaos Terminators, half price IIRC, from Amazon.
What's this whole business with the shopping cart for online traders then? I'm sure I've ordered GW models from other websites that have basket/cart systems.
Just want some clarity.
The jist of it is that US online retailers cannot have a shopping cart to expedite the sale of GW products online.
They can, however, still sell those products but they basically have to take the orders like any mail-order service would(over the phone or via email).
It was an attempt to curtail the absurd amount of discounters cropping up(many of whom didn't actually sell anything, and just got in on a scamming opportunity) and to try to shift sales back to brick & mortar retailers that GW supported via events support, etc.
